📍 Historical Context of The Little Girl with the Watering Can

Work: The Little Girl with the Watering Can
Artist: Auguste Renoir
Year: 1876
Museum: National Gallery of Art
Dimensions: 73 x 100 cm

Created in 1876, this painting by the famous Impressionist Auguste Renoir finds its origin in Paris, a city vibrant with culture and creativity. This canvas, emblematic of the Impressionist movement, testifies to a time when light and color took precedence over the strict realism of previous artistic currents. Today, the painting is located at the National Gallery of Art, preserved in all its splendor, ready to captivate every gaze with its generous dimensions.
